Bishops' Ball: Is back in person and there's still time to register! It's the weekend of January 27-29, at Haw River State Park! This year's event will include all the favorite activities: music, workshops, building community, worship, and a special dinner and dance on Saturday night. The highlight of course is the dance on Saturday and both of our bishops will be there, dancing the night away with us! Scholarships are available.
